2016-11-10 2 views
0

Ich habe das eingebaute Mitgliedschaft System für asp.net verwendet. Aber ich muss das Benutzername-Feld des createuserwizard nicht änderbar machen. Ich habe versucht, die Read-Only-Eigenschaft zu verwenden, aber anscheinend funktioniert das nicht. msdn sagt, dass die Programmierbarkeit der Eigenschaft geändert werden soll. Während das wahrscheinlich für normale Textfelder funktioniert, scheint es keine schreibgeschützte Eigenschaft aus dem Code zu geben. Ich habe auch versucht, das Textänderungsereignis zu verwenden, aber das scheint eigentlich nichts zu tun.So verhindern Sie, dass das Feld Benutzername im createuserwizard-Steuerelement geändert wird. asp.net

Gibt es eine Lösung?

Vielen Dank.

Antwort

0

Ich bin nicht sicher, ob dies jedes Problem lösen wird, aber da ich das Feld vom Code kontrolliere, kann ich einfach das Markup entfernen, das die Validierung hinzufügt. Es wird das Textfeld nicht mehr validieren, wenn Sie auf "Senden" klicken, aber Sie tun dies ohnehin aus dem Code. Dann können Sie nur lesen verwenden.

Verwandte Themen